"We make bad hombres and nasty women!" Watch what happens when a dad and son just want to have fun -- and show off their love for Santa Cruz. Watch the video.
Head of Recruiting at Looker, Jen Rettig, reflects on the Looker-focused tech meetup held in early March. Read this article.
SC County Supervisor Zach Friend joins elected officials from across the nation to demonstrate widespread support for the deployment of high-speed, reliable internet access. Read this article.
Runner3, the latest entry in Choice Provisions' BIT.TRIP series, follows the continuing adventures of CommanderVideo and all his creepy friends. Watch the video.
Save the date: April 22. That's the date of March for Science, when people who value science will walk out of the lab and into the street. Read this article.
Looker launches a suite of Looker Blocks at the Google Cloud NEXT conference, designed to give marketers the tools to enhance analysis of their critical data. Read this article and watch the video.
